BYD was established in February 1995 and is headquartered in Shenzhen, Guangdong Province. It operates across four industries: auto, rail transit, new energy, and electronics. In August 2024, BYD made the Fortune Global 500 list for 2024 ranking 143rd. In 2023, BYD sold 3,024,000 new energy vehicles worldwide.
